First off - the unit is fantastic. Sirius did a good job with it. However, the fm modulator is complete trash. If you do not hard wire your unit to an auxillary port (front or back of your car stereo) it WILL NOT get reception. I roll down the street...
Strength
Buttons work well, durable product, lights up perfectly. Easy to navigate stations.
Weakness
It's not plug and play. Reception is completely unusable with the fm modulator.

I have an older Sirius radio that works great with FM transmission. I bought the Sportster for a new car. The features are great, but the FM transmission is much too weak to be worthwhile. I thought there was something wrong with the radio, and...
Strength
Great features (especially memory feature). Ease of use.
